Subject: Uniform shipment — Verlan Depot opening

Dispatch,

Six crates of uniforms ship Thursday for the new Verlan Depot on Marrow Lane. Sizes are mixed per the staffing sheet; do not split crates. Dock B only — Dock A is still unpowered. Receiving lead is Petra Okonnel; she signs, nobody else. Courier is Brightline Haulage, single run, no overnight hold.

Follow the confidential hand-over instruction below exactly and do not repeat it elsewhere.

drop instructions, bahif-bahip: the norax feniel courier leaves the drumir kaseth rusir ledger at gate 1983 under passcode 849948

Finance Review Summary — Pellgrove Franchise Agreement

For heads of department: the renewed agreement with Marriden Foods extends the Pellgrove Bakehouse franchise for seven years. Royalty rates rise from 5.5% to 6.25%, offset by shared marketing contributions. Capital obligations for store refits fall to the franchisee after year two. Compliance audits move to a biannual cadence. The underlying strategic reasoning is set out immediately below.

board note of tagug-hahag: Praionax Logistics is in early talks to buy Julaxek Group for about $36.3 million. The Julmir launch date is March 1, and nothing goes to the press before then.

## Break-Glass: PixHoard Image Cache

New folks: if the PixHoard image cache leaks memory and OOMs the Renner nodes, don't wait for approvals. Restart via the break-glass account, file an incident, and notify the cache owner. Access is audited. The break-glass account unlocks with the recovery passphrase below.

recovery phrase for kagaf-yajof: fraax-quenwyn-lamion

## Deployment notes: cron drift

Heads up, plugin folks: we traced the scheduler drift in Tocklane to hosts syncing clocks at different intervals, so your hooks may fire up to a minute apart across nodes. Pin your jobs to the coordinator role if ordering matters. Before deploying, make sure your manifest matches the scheduler values we ship, listed here.

config for yahip-kafop:
SORAX_PIN=3952
SORAX_TENANT=zorix
SORAX_METRICS_HOST=metrics.sorax.olvarqsoft.local
SORAX_SEAL=seal_dc469db3
SORAX_STANDBY_TEAM=casion